A Lawyer who can demonstrate Legal Liability

A Houston lawyer for truck accidents can establish liability by proving the defendant's negligence in performing their duty, leading to the accident and injuries. This is done using evidence like witness testimony, police reports and the black box in the truck which keeps track of the speed that the truck was traveling at and other details. Your lawyer can also collect additional evidence to support your claim, such as medical documents, bills and proof of property damage.

Your attorney will review your damages and determine the best amount you are entitled to for both economic and non-economic losses. This includes both future and current medical expenses loss of income, funeral expenses and other financial burdens. Non-economic damages include pain and suffering mental stress and loss of quality of life.

A jury may award punitive damage depending on the facts. These are intended to punish the person at fault for their sloppy behavior and prevent them from repeating the same crime.
